jQuery vs createElement (v220)

Revision 220 of this benchmark created on


Description

Benchmarks from answer on StackOverflow: http://stackoverflow.com/questions/268490/jquery-document-createelement-equivalent/268520

Preparation HTML

<script src="//ajax.googleapis.com/ajax/libs/jquery/1.9.0/jquery.min.js"></script>

Test runner

Ready to run.

Testing in
TestOps/sec
test1
$('<div id="my-id" class="my-class">')
ready
test2
$('<div id="my-id" class="my-class"></div>')
ready
test3
var d=document.createElement('div');
d.id='my-id';
d.className='my-class';
$(d);
ready
test4
$(document.createElement('div')).attr('id','my-id').attr('class','my-class');
ready
test5
$(document.createElement('div'),{'id':'my-id','class':'my-class'})
ready
test6
$('<div>',{'id':'my-id','class':'my-class'})
ready

Revisions

You can edit these tests or add more tests to this page by appending /edit to the URL.